MKC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

647 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in McCormick & Company Non-Voting (MKC)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$9.04B — up 4.1% from $8.69B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 55 funds opened new MKC positions and 47 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 229 added to existing stakes and 241 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$912M. The largest seller was Select Equity Group, cutting an estimated $94.7M.
